Automated Image Pipelines
Developers should learn Automated Image Pipelines to efficiently handle large volumes of images in web applications, reducing manual effort and ensuring optimal performance through automated optimization

Manual Image Processing
Developers should learn manual image processing when working on projects requiring precise visual control, such as UI/UX design, game asset creation, or marketing materials, where automated tools may not achieve the desired artistic or functional outcomes
